African Orange Tip vs Buff-collared Nightjar
Colotis evenina compared with Antrostomus ridgwayi
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| African Orange Tip | Buff-collared Nightjar |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Arthropoda (Arthropods)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Insecta (Insects) | Aves (Birds) |
| Order |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ths) | Caprimulgiformes (Caprimulgiformes) |
| Family | Pieridae | Caprimulgidae |
| Genus | Colotis | Antrostomus |
| Species | Colotis evenina | Antrostomus ridgwayi |
